Selefina Vanilla Extract Powder is a fine-textured, light cream-to-beige granulated powder that delivers true vanilla flavor in a dry, easy-to-measure form. Made from maltodextrin (a modified cornstarch) carrying vanilla extractives from real vanilla beans, this 8oz container is sold by Adagio Teas and is built for cooking and baking applications where adding liquid would compromise the recipe.
This powder is aimed at home bakers, pastry cooks, and small-batch food makers who want vanilla flavor without the alcohol or water that comes with liquid extracts. It is especially useful for anyone formulating cookie mixes, macarons, meringues, sugar blends, latte powders, granola, or spice rubs, where keeping a recipe dry matters as much as the flavor itself. Skill level is flexible — beginners can scoop and stir it like sugar, while experienced cooks will appreciate how predictably it disperses.
Compared to traditional liquid vanilla extracts, this powder skips the alcohol and water, so it will not thin a frosting, dilute a dry mix, or flash off in high heat the same way. Set against vanilla bean paste or whole pods, it trades the visible specks and floral aroma for ease of measuring, lower cost per use, and a longer pantry life. It is a different tool than synthetic vanilla flavoring crystals, since the flavor here is sourced from real bean extractives rather than purely lab-derived vanillin.
